If the equations `x^(2) + ax + bc = 0` and `x^(2) + bx + ca = 0` have a common root, then their other roots satisfy the equation

A

`x^(2)+ (a+b+c)x+ab=0`

B

`x^(2)+cx+ab=0`

C

`x^(2)- cx+ab=0`

D

`x^(2)+ (a+b)x+ab=0`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
B
